              The Messenger of Allah (saas) explains what believing men
            should look for when choosing a wife:
               “Do not marry women for the sake of their beauty, for
               their beauty may lead them to ruin. Do not marry them
               for the sake of their riches, for their riches may cause
               them transgress. Rather, marry them for their (devotion
               to) religion.” (Sunan Ibn Majah, 1859)
               “A woman is married for four things, namely, her wealth,
               family status, beauty, and religion. So you should marry
               the religious woman, (otherwise) you will be a loser.”
               (Sahih al-Bukhari, Volume 7, Book 62, Number 27)
               “Verily the world is a property, and nothing of the proper-
               ty of the world is better than a righteous woman.” (Sunan
               Ibn Majah, 1855)
               “Among Muslims, his faith is more perfect whose behavior
               toward (everyone) is good, and (particularly) toward his
               wife is [a manifestation] of love and kindness.” (al-
               Tirmidhi)
               “No believing man hates his believing wife. If there is a
               bad quality in her, there will also be a good quality.”
               (Sahih Muslim)
               “The man who can bear his wife’s bad tempers will be
               rewarded by Allah in the same way as Ayyub (as), who
               endured sickness, was rewarded. The wife who can bear her
               husband’s bad tempers will be rewarded by Allah in the
               same as Asiya, the wife of Pharaoh, was rewarded.” (Ihya)
               “Among Muslims, those are more perfect in faith who are
               perfect in morals, and the best of you are those who are
               best to their wives.” (al-Tirmidhi)
